Snake Neurological Emergencies: Stargazing, Tremors and Loss of the Righting Reflex
Snakes do not have mammalian seizures. Neurological disease shows as stargazing, corkscrewing head posture, tremors and loss of the righting reflex. This guide covers the home checks that matter, why enclosure temperature and insecticide exposure come first, inclusion body disease in boas and pythons, thiamine deficiency in fish-eating snakes, and what never to do during an episode.

Quick answer
Neurological signs in a snake are read from posture and from how the animal moves, which means you need a calm, well lit look at the whole body.
Snakes do not have seizures that look like a dog's. There is no collapse into paddling limbs, because there are no limbs. Neurological disease in a snake shows up as posture and coordination going wrong.
The two presentations to know are stargazing, where the head and neck are held raised, twisted or corkscrewed upward and the snake cannot bring them down normally, and loss of the righting reflex, where a snake rolled gently onto its back fails to turn itself back over.
- Check the enclosure temperature first. Overheating is the one cause you can reverse in minutes, and a failed thermostat is a common trigger.
- Look for anything sprayed, fogged, hung or wiped in or near the enclosure recently. Insecticides and fumigants are a leading toxic cause.
- Do not restrain the snake, do not put anything in its mouth, and do not attempt to straighten the head or neck.
- Film it. A short phone video of the posture and movement is the most useful thing you can bring to the vet.
- Separate the snake from other snakes and stop sharing hooks, tubs, water bowls and hands between enclosures until a vet has assessed it.

Never put your fingers or any object into a snake's mouth during an episode.
The advice to protect a seizing animal's tongue comes from human first aid and is wrong even for dogs. In a snake it damages the glottis, the fragile jaw structures and the teeth, and it gets you bitten by an animal that has no control over what it is doing.

Decide in 60 seconds
| What you see | Do now |
|---|---|
| Head and neck held up, twisted or corkscrewed, and the snake cannot lower them | Check enclosure temperature now. Video it. Same-day reptile vet. |
| Snake rolled gently onto its back does not right itself | Same-day reptile vet. Record it if you can do so without stressing the animal. |
| Tremors, twitching, or waves of muscle movement not connected to normal locomotion | Same-day reptile vet. |
| Enclosure measures well above the species range and the snake is disoriented | Move it to a cooler container at room temperature immediately, then vet. Do not use ice or cold water. |
| Recent pest strip, flea spray, fogger, fresh paint or strong cleaner near the enclosure | Remove the source, ventilate the room, move the snake to clean housing, emergency vet. |
| Snake struck at food and missed repeatedly, or cannot coordinate a strike | Reptile vet. Stop offering food until assessed. |
| Neurological signs plus repeated regurgitation, in a boa or python | Emergency vet, and isolate the snake from all others immediately. |
| Snake fell, was trodden on, or the lid landed on it, and now moves abnormally | Emergency vet. Suspect head or spinal injury. |
| Snake is simply slow and unresponsive but posture is normal | Check temperature first. Cold snakes look neurological and are not. |
Why the mammal seizure protocol does not transfer
There is nothing to cushion.
Mammal first aid is largely about protecting a thrashing animal from furniture and from falling. A snake in an enclosure is already at floor level with soft substrate. The equivalent risk here is a snake on a shelf, a table, or in your hands, which is why you put it somewhere low and enclosed and then leave it alone.
Timing an episode is less useful than describing the posture.
In a dog, seizure duration drives the decision. In a snake, neurological signs are often continuous or fluctuating rather than discrete episodes, and the diagnostic value lies in the specific posture and in what else is happening: regurgitation, breathing, shedding, feeding history.
Cooling and warming are diagnostic, not just supportive.
Snakes are ectothermic. Their nervous system runs on the temperature you give them. A snake that is far too hot or far too cold looks neurologically abnormal for reasons that have nothing to do with disease of the nervous system, and correcting the temperature is both the treatment and the test.
Mouth interference is more damaging.
Nothing goes into the mouth. Beyond the general point that it is wrong in any species, a snake's glottis sits at the front of the floor of the mouth and the lower jaw is suspended on mobile bones rather than fused. Both are damaged easily.
Human medicines are not an option.
There is no home anticonvulsant for a snake. Do not give any human or canine medication, and do not use a dose scaled from another animal.
The two signs worth learning properly

Normal for reference: head carried in line with the body, eyes clear, muscle tone even along the length of the animal.
Stargazing.
The snake holds its head and forebody raised with the face angled upward, often twisting the neck so the head rolls to one side or corkscrews. The defining feature is that the snake cannot correct it. Ordinary alert posture, in which a snake lifts its head to look at something and then lowers it, is not stargazing.
Confusingly, a snake with respiratory disease may also rest with the head and neck raised, because that position opens the airway. The difference is that the respiratory case can still lower the head normally and usually has audible breathing or mucus.
Loss of the righting reflex.
Gently roll the snake onto its back on a flat, soft surface. A neurologically normal snake rights itself immediately, often before you have finished. An affected snake stays inverted, or rights itself slowly and partially, or rolls in a disorganised way.
Do this once, briefly, and only if the snake is calm enough to handle safely. It is a test vets ask about routinely, so it is worth being able to report the answer, but repeating it stresses the animal for no additional information.
Other neurological signs.
Head tilt held persistently. Tremors or fine twitching. Waves of muscle contraction unrelated to movement. Inability to strike accurately or to constrict properly. Dragging part of the body. Sudden loss of muscle tone. Pupils of unequal size.
The causes a vet will be working through
Temperature.
Hyperthermia from a heat mat or lamp running without a working thermostat, from a hot spot the snake cannot escape, or from an enclosure left in the sun. Snakes overheat quickly and the neurological signs come with a real risk of thermal burns on the belly scales. Hypothermia produces its own incoordination and lethargy. Verify both ends of the gradient with a probe thermometer before you assume disease.
Toxins.
Dichlorvos pest strips, sold and often recommended for snake mites, are a recognised source of poisoning when misused. Pyrethroid and permethrin sprays, household foggers and bug bombs, mothballs, fresh paint and solvent fumes, and strong cleaning products used in or near an enclosure all reach the snake through a respiratory system that is far more permeable than an owner expects. Ask what has changed in the room, not just in the enclosure.
Inclusion body disease.
A viral disease of boas and pythons associated with reptarenaviruses. In boas it often runs a long course with regurgitation, weight loss and later neurological signs. In pythons it tends to present more acutely and more severely with neurological disease. Stargazing and loss of the righting reflex are the signs most often described. There is no cure, diagnosis needs laboratory testing, and snake mites are implicated in transmission between animals. This is the reason for strict quarantine of new arrivals and for aggressive mite control.
Nutritional causes.
Snakes fed a diet composed largely of certain fish species can develop thiamine deficiency, because those fish contain an enzyme that destroys thiamine. This mainly affects garter snakes and other fish eaters, and it is treatable when identified. Calcium and vitamin D imbalance can produce tremors, more often in lizards than in snakes but not impossible.
Trauma.
A fall, a heavy lid, being trodden on, or a door closing on the animal. Spinal injury in a snake can present as loss of coordination in the part of the body behind the injury.
Systemic illness.
Severe infection, organ failure, dehydration and septicaemia all reach the nervous system eventually. This is why a snake with neurological signs gets a full workup rather than a single test.
What to do while you arrange the appointment
1. Measure, do not guess.
Put a probe thermometer at the warm end and at the cool end and read both. Record the numbers. If the warm end is far above the range for your species, that is your immediate action.
2. If it is overheated, cool gradually.
Move the snake to a clean container at normal room temperature, away from any heat source. Do not use ice, ice water or a refrigerator. Rapid chilling causes its own crisis on top of the first.
3. If a toxin is possible, get the snake out of the air.
Remove pest strips, sprays or anything recently applied. Move the snake to a clean container in a different, well ventilated room, with clean paper substrate and fresh water. Keep the packaging of whatever was used so the vet can see the active ingredient.
4. Make the environment safe and small.
Low, enclosed, soft, and secure. Take out water bowls deep enough to drown a disoriented snake, tall decor it could fall from, and anything it could become trapped under.
5. Film the posture.
Thirty seconds of video showing the head carriage and how the snake moves is worth more than any description. Neurological signs fluctuate, and a snake often looks better in the consulting room than it did at home.
6. Isolate.
Until a vet has assessed the animal, house it away from your other snakes, handle it last, and do not share hooks, tubs, water bowls, substrate or towels between enclosures. Wash hands and change any clothing that contacted the animal.
7. Do not feed.
A snake that cannot coordinate a strike or a swallow should not be offered prey, and a snake that may need sedation or anaesthesia should not have a meal inside it.

Probe readings, weights and dates written down turn a vague history into something a reptile vet can work with in a single appointment.

What never to do
Do not put fingers, spoons, cloths or anything else into the mouth.
Do not hold, straighten or unwind the head and neck. The posture is generated by the nervous system and forcing it causes injury without changing anything.
Do not give human or canine medicines, sedatives or anticonvulsants.
Do not plunge the snake into cold water or use ice to cool an overheated animal.
Do not offer food.
Do not return the snake to the same enclosure if a toxin or a heating fault is suspected, until you have found and fixed the cause.
Do not house it with, or handle it alongside, your other snakes before a diagnosis. In the boa and python group specifically, an infectious cause has to be excluded before you risk the rest of the collection.
Do not wait to see whether it settles. Neurological signs in a snake are a same-day problem in every case.

When to get help
Any snake showing stargazing, persistent head tilt, tremors, loss of the righting reflex or uncoordinated movement needs a reptile-experienced veterinarian the same day.
Go immediately if the signs follow a suspected overheating event, a fall or crush injury, or exposure to an insecticide, fogger or fumigant, and bring the product packaging with you.
Go immediately, and isolate the animal first, if a boa or python shows neurological signs together with regurgitation or weight loss.
Bring probe readings from both ends of the enclosure, the humidity, the feeding and shedding records, recent weights, the quarantine history of the animal and of any recent arrivals, a list of anything used in the room, and video of the abnormal posture. Transport the snake in a secure, escape-proof container with soft lining, kept within its temperature range, and tell the practice before you arrive that this is a neurological case so they can prepare appropriately.
